About The Position

The Cardiac and Vascular Institute of Gainesville, FL seeks to be the provider of choice for cardiovascular care to the people of North Central Florida by combining state of the art comprehensive cardiac services and care with innovative technology. We are proud to be certified as a GREAT PLACE TO WORK® from 2019-2020. We are seeking an ECHO VASCULAR SONOGRAPHER in the ECHO SERVICES department of our cardiology practice.

Requirements

  • Completed a 2 year Associates degree or Certificate program specific to Cardiovascular Sonography.
  • Minimum 2 years of experience performing Cardiac and Vascular Ultrasound exams.
  • ACLS certified.
  • Registered in both Cardiac Echo and Vascular through CCI or ARDMS.
  • Within 90 days of employment date, must successfully complete required job competencies.

Responsibilities

  • Performing all Cardiac Echo and Vascular studies as outlined below.
  • Proficiently performing Echocardiograms, Carotid Duplex, Segmental Pressure Exams, Exercise Treadmill Stress Tests, Stress (and Chemical) Echocardiograms, Abdominal Aorta Duplex, Arterial Duplex, Renal Duplex and Venous Duplex Studies following the established ICAEL and ICAVL standard protocols created by TCAVI.
  • Accurately inputting all pertinent information and measurements in the Intergy EHR system to create complete and accurate procedure reports.
  • Accurately charging for all exams performed in the Intergy EHR system.
  • Appropriately interacting in person and via telephone with patients or their representative regarding test instructions, questions and results.
  • Assisting in the training of students and newly hired techs.
  • Continually cleaning and stocking exam rooms with supplies and linens.
  • Maintaining equipment by properly cleaning and bringing to the attention of the Manager any discrepancies.
  • Assisting with ICAEL I ICAVL accreditation applications as needed.
  • Performing other duties as assigned.
  • Demonstrating proper and safe use of equipment used to perform all Cardiac Echo and Vascular studies.
  • Demonstrating the skills needed to recognize arrhythmias and ischemic "Changes" on an EKG while performing stress tests.
  • Correlating the patients ' clinical history and present symptoms to perform quality diagnostic studies.
  • Maintaining cooperative relationships with interdepartmental personnel.
  • Working with minimal supervision, multi-tasking and meeting deadlines.
  • Prioritizing work responsibilities and completing assignments in a timely fashion.
  • Willingly accepting additional responsibilities as needed.
  • Assuming responsibility for increasing knowledge and skills towards all.
